Bradley Grobler had a late penalty saved by Daniel Akpeyi as Kaizer Chiefs and SuperSport United played to a 1-1 draw in their Absa Premiership clash at the FNB Stadium on Saturday, writes DYLAN APPOLIS.

Ernst Middendorp’s side came into this encounter off the back of two consecutive wins in the league after beating Highlands Park and Black Leopards respectively.

Meanwhile, Kaitano Tembo’s chargers secured a comfortable 3-0 victory over Orlando Pirates in their previous league encounter before crashing out of the MTN8 following their defeat to Bidvest Wits.
 
Amakhosi have a good record against SuperSport, having won two of their last four encounters against United.
 
Amakhosi got off to a good start showed their intent during the early exchanges of the first half.

Chiefs broke the deadlock in the 14th minute when Samir Nurkovic’s cross deflected over Ronwen William and into the back of the net.

The home side nearly drew the game level in the 25th minute when Grant Kekana’s header crashed against the woodwork.

Amakhosi continued to press forward in the hope of extending their lead while United were comfortable enough to sit back and soak up the pressure.

Teboho Mokoena came close to equalising in the 41st minute after he latched on to a ball from Evans Rusike, but the midfielder failed to hit the target from close range.

The game went into the half time interval 1-0 in favour of Chiefs.

Bradley Grobler should have equalised for SuperSport early in the second half but the striker headed his effort straight into the hands of Daniel Akpeyi.

Nurkovic came close to doubled his sides lead when he struck the outside of the post after being played through by Khama Billiat.

Nhlapo came to his sides rescue when he made a brilliant last-ditch challenge to deny Dumisani Zuma a goalscoring opportunity after he was played through on goal by Nurkovic.

United’s persistence paid off as they leveled matters in the 83rd minute when Rusike played a lovely through ball to Grobler, who calmly slotted the ball past Akpeyi.

Matsatsantsa has a chance to put the game to bed in stoppage time when they were awarded a penalty. Grobler stepped up but Akpeyi did well to guess the right way to made the save.

Both sides pressed forward in the closing stages of the game in search of the winning goal but were forced to settle for a point each at the FMB Stadium.
